Hi reviewer — during yesterday's disaster-recovery drill at Orvane, we simulated total loss of the theme-token service backing the Pellwick admin dashboard. Dark mode degraded gracefully to stored CSS variables, though two charts rendered with light-mode axes. Please review the fallback diff carefully: the contrast ratios must stay above our accessibility floor even when tokens are cached. To restore the theming config store during a real event, operators will need the recovery passphrase, which follows:

recovery phrase for fahog-yahif: wenael-fraox

**Action item (PanTally recipe scaler):** Hey Rosa — last week's rounding bug doubled the salt in any recipe scaled past 8x, because our clamp kicked in too late. Fix is merged, but the thresholds need a sanity pass before the next release cut. The current values we shipped are below for reference.

constants for yaduf-fahag:
BUDGETS = {
    "kelix": 528,
    "briwyn": 734,
}

☐ Shuttle-bus gate orientation (Day 1, before 09:00). Walk the new starter to the east shuttle gate at Bramley Point and demonstrate the badge reader — badge held flat, two-second hold, wait for the green light before pushing through. Explain that the gate locks automatically between shuttle arrivals, so they should never prop it open. Confirm they know the shuttle timetable is posted inside the shelter. Since their permanent badge may not be live on day one, give them the interim gate code.

door code, tajof-kageg: bdg-QVDCE-3

Minutes — Varnell Group Management Meeting. Attendees reviewed the proposed expansion into the Kelsmere region. Finance flagged that lease estimates from the Dunwick site remain unverified and asked for a second valuation before any commitment. Marta Ilvesen will circulate revised cash-flow projections by Friday. The committee agreed to defer final approval pending those figures. The confidential planning note follows below.

internal memo for tagef-hadup: Gross margin on Ulaath came in at 15 percent against a plan of 5 percent. Only 7 of the 120 pilot accounts renewed Ulaath, so a churn review is set for October 15.